Act as a Marketing Automation Specialist. You are an expert in multi-channel communication strategies, specifically Email, SMS, and QR code integration. I need a complete distribution plan for an automated review system that maximizes responses without being intrusive. Essential Details: -Business Type: [YOUR INDUSTRY] -Customer Touchpoints: [WHERE CUSTOMERS INTERACT] -Current Review Collection: [HOW YOU GET REVIEWS NOW] -Email Open Rate: [CURRENT PERCENTAGE] -SMS Usage: [YES/NO/FREQUENCY] -Average Customer Journey: [DURATION FROM PURCHASE TO COMPLETION] Design one automated review distribution plan including: -QR Code Placement Strategy (where to place QR codes in physical or digital customer experience: packaging, front desk, digital receipt, post-service touchpoint) -Channel Logic Flow (when to use email vs. SMS to maximize open rates, timing based on customer behavior, preferred communication method by customer segment) -Fallback Logic Plan (if user doesn't open email within 48 hours, send follow-up SMS; if no response to SMS within 24 hours, try different channel; escalation sequence until response or opt-out) -Message Sequencing (first touchpoint content, follow-up variations, final attempt messaging) -Opt-out Management (how to respect preferences, unsubscribe handling, channel preference updates)
